The Classic Curly Bob

A timeless choice, the classic curly bob hits just around the chin or collarbone, offering a sophisticated and polished look. This style works beautifully with various curl patterns, creating a frame for your face that highlights your features. Opt for a blunt cut to emphasize volume or subtle layers for movement.

Styling Tips: Use a curl-defining cream on damp hair, then diffuse on low heat for maximum definition and minimal frizz. Finish with a light holding spray.

Curly A-Line Bob

Similar to a classic bob but with a distinct angle, the A-line bob is shorter in the back and gradually gets longer towards the front. This creates a chic, modern silhouette that beautifully frames the face and highlights the natural bounce of curls.

Styling Tips: Use a smoothing curl cream to define the curls and enhance the sleekness of the cut. Diffuse to maintain shape.

Ringlet Cascade Mid-Length

For those with tighter curl patterns that form beautiful ringlets, a mid-length cut allows these curls to cascade gracefully. Layers can be added to prevent a triangular shape and encourage movement, showcasing each individual ringlet.

Styling Tips: Apply a strong-hold curl gel or mousse to soaking wet hair. Gently scrunch and diffuse or air dry without touching to preserve ringlet formation.

Stacked Curly Bob

A stacked bob features layers cut in a way that creates a rounded, voluminous shape at the back, gradually tapering towards the front. With curls, this style creates incredible lift and body, making it a dynamic and stylish choice.

Styling Tips: Use a root-lifting spray or mousse at the crown while diffusing to maximize volume in the stacked area.

Curly Tapered Cut

A tapered cut gradually shortens towards the nape of the neck and around the ears, while leaving more length and volume on top. This creates a clean, sophisticated look that still allows your curls to shine. It’s excellent for showcasing a strong jawline.

Styling Tips: Regular trims are vital to maintain the taper. Use a lightweight curl product to define the longer curls on top.

Key Styling Tips for Mid-Short Curls

  • Hydration is paramount: Curly hair tends to be drier, so invest in moisturizing shampoos, conditioners, and leave-in treatments.
  • Gentle drying: Use a microfiber towel or an old cotton t-shirt to blot excess water, then air dry or diffuse on a low heat setting.
  • Product choice matters: Experiment with curl creams, gels, mousses, and serums to find what works best for your curl type and desired hold.
  • Protect at night: Sleep on a silk or satin pillowcase or use a silk bonnet to reduce frizz and preserve your style.
  • Regular trims: Keep your curls healthy and shapely with trims every 8-12 weeks to remove split ends.

Dos and Don’ts for Curly Hair Care

Do

  • Do use a wide-tooth comb or your fingers to detangle, preferably when wet and coated with conditioner.
  • Do embrace your natural texture and learn to love your unique curl pattern.
  • Do deep condition regularly to keep your curls soft, hydrated, and strong.
  • Do protect your hair from heat if you choose to use styling tools, always with a heat protectant.

Don’t

  • Don’t brush dry curly hair, as this can lead to frizz and breakage.
  • Don’t over-wash your hair; aim for 2-3 times a week, or less if possible, to retain natural oils.
  • Don’t use harsh sulfates or silicones that can strip moisture or cause product buildup.
  • Don’t constantly touch your curls while they are drying to prevent frizz.
